The fireworks festival 2008

I have attached some picture taken at the Singapore Fireworks Celebrations 2008 by my handphone (will be posting some better quality pictures). This year firework celebrations charges $18 per ticket. This is the first year that they are charging for the performance. For the past years, all I do is to reach early and reserve a good view to take the pictures. However this year I did the same thing as well :) I didn’t spend the $18 to watch as I presume that the sky is big enough for me to peep? And indeed, I still be able to have a great view of the fireworks.

The Singapore Fireworks Celebrations 2008 is always a major highlight of the National Day Celebrations. This event will be staged at the Marina Waterfront floating stage this year. After clinching the People’s choice and Finalist of The Singapore Tourism Awards for last year’s event, this year’s Fireworks Display promises to be another awesome experience. 2 international award winning teams from Europe and Asia will be invited to showcase their cultures, through a dazzling display of fireworks blended with moving music, and to stage amazing pyro-musicals in the night sky.

The fireworks timing starts at 9pm and lasts for 15 mins. I went on 23rd August and it was the Korean Team whom be displaying the fireworks. Along with the fireworks are the familiar songs from various dramas and Korea’s own country music. In the midst of all the thunderous sound of the fireworks, u could see all the children and us clapping our hands or with our mouth wide open… Indeed, standing at my angle, you get to feel that the fireworks are dancing just for you.
